Description

This course teaches the basic knowledge, skills, and attitude essential to the safe and efficient use of a handgun for protection of self and family, and to provide information on the law-abiding individual’s right to self-defense. Students should expect to shoot approximately 100 rounds of ammunition. Students will learn:
- basic defensive shooting skills,
- strategies for home safety and responding to a violent confrontation,
- firearms and the law,
- how to choose a handgun for self-defense, and
- continued opportunities for skill development
Students will receive the NRA Guide to the Basics of Personal Protection In The Home handbook, NRA Gun Safety Rules brochure, the Winchester/NRA Marksmanship Qualification booklet, and course completion certificate.
